![]() ![]() Indications for use: useful adjunct for the relief of skeletal muscle pain due to reflex spasm due to local pathology spasticity due to upper neuron disorders: (cerebral palsy, and paraplegia) Mechanism of action: potentiates the effects of GABA and other inhibitory transmitters Does NOT interfere with calcium entry at the cell surface as with Calcium Channel Blockers.ĭose: titrate slowly from 25mg daily for 1 week, to a maximum of 100mg four times a dayĪdverse effects: hepatotoxicity- most common in women over 35 years of age. Mechanism: ?Blocks ryanodine channel, which inhibits calcium release, thus reducing muscle contraction. Malignant hyperthermia prevention or management (from general anesthesia).Spasticity due to upper motor neuron disorders (spinal cord injury, cerebral palsy, multiple sclerosis).Watch for drowsinessĭANTROLENE (Dantrium®)? available as 25mg, 50mg and 100mg caps (1974) Patient Educations: discontinue very slowly. Frequent urge to urinate or painful urination.May cause constipation, nausea and headache.Drowsiness, dizziness and fatigue, hypotension.Drug is also given intrathecally.Īdverse effects: do not discontinue abruptly to reduce risk of seizures ![]() Dose range 40-80mg per day.? Some patients may require over 80mg/day. Mechanism of action: Inhibits spinal reflexes structural analog of gamma-aminobutyric acid (GABA)ĭosage: 10mg three times daily, may be titrated upward until desired response. for spasticity of cerebral origin and spinal cord origin.for signs and symptoms of spasticity resulting from multiple sclerosis.Dose cautiously if creatinine clearance?Monitor liver function at baseline, 3 months, and 6 months, then periodically or as clinically indicated.Food affects absorption, and affects tablets and capsules differently.Effect is short-lived (3 to 6 hours) reserve for time relief most important.May cause withdrawal and rebound hypertension, tachycardia, and hypertonia. Withdrawal syndrome: hypertension, tachycardia, hypertoniaĭrug monitoring: Taper slowly for patients on high doses for long periods.Ciprofloxacin and fluvoxamine (Luvox®) contraindicated due to increased tizanidine levels.? This is a major drug interaction that should not be recklessly overridden.? Ciprofloxacin can increase tizanidine levels from 7-10 fold.Hepatotoxicity (usually reversible, rarely fatal). ![]() Hypotension (20% decrease in blood pressure).Drug interactions: interacts with oral contraceptives, because tizanidine clearance is reduced by 50%.? Avoid use with other CYP1A2 inhibitors (e.g., cimetidine, oral contraceptives).Because of the short duration of effect, treatment should be reserved for those daily activities when relief of spasticity is most important. Indications for use: short term drug indicated for the management of spasticity. Tizanidine is a structural analog of clonidine. Reduces facilitation of spinal motor neurons. It has no direct effect on skeletal muscle fibers. It reduces spasticity by increasing presynaptic inhibition of motor neurons and inhibiting pre-synaptic release of nor-epinephrine. Mechanism of action: Tizanidine is an alpha-2 receptor agonist. The effect peaks at 1-2 hours and dissipates in 3 to 6 hours TIZANIDINE ? approved:1996ĭosage: start with 4mg, increase gradually in 2 to?4mg steps.? May repeat every 6-8 hours.
